Sri LankabhimanyaWannakuwattawaduge Don Albert Perera[4] (Sinhala: වන්නකුවත්තවඩුගේ දොන් ඇල්බට් පෙරේරා; Tamil: டபிள்யூ. டி. அமரதேவா; 5 December – 3 November ), better known provoke his adopted name Amaradeva, was smashing prominent Sri Lankan Sinhalese vocalist, fiddler and composer. Primarily using traditional apparatus like sitars, tablas and harmoniums, fair enough incorporated Sinhala folk music with Amerind ragas in his work.[5] Many approximate his contribution to the development corporeal Sinhala music as unmatched; hence, take action is occasionally cited as the "Maestro of Sri Lankan Music" (Sinhala: හෙළයේ මහා ගාන්ධර්වයා, romanized:&#;Helayay Maha Gandarvaya).[3][6][7]

In probity mids, Amaradeva in his Janagayana undertaking consulted experts of the Kandyan leap tradition like Panibharatha, Kiriganita, Gunamala, Ukkuva and Suramba in his path tip off understand what constituted Sinhala folk concerto. Noting that it mostly revolved be careful a single melody, he decided have it in for add verses that would lead seize to the central melody which would now be a chorus thus coordination two parts (unseen earlier in prearranged Sri Lankan music) removing restrictions put off had existed earlier. In doing like this, he created a uniquely Sinhalese penalisation style that stayed true to clan tradition while incorporating outside influences. Fulfil work was vital in the origin of the "sarala gee" genre proficient subsequently by artists like Sanath Nandasiri, Victor Ratnayake, T.M. Jayaratne, Sunil Edirisinghe and Gunadasa Kapuge etc.[8][9]

Amaradeva received abundant awards, including the Philippine Ramon Magsaysay Award (), Indian Padma Shri Accord ()[10] and Sri Lankan "President's Accord of Kala Keerthi" () and Deshamanya Award (). In the French management awarded him the prestigious honour; Ordre des Arts et des Lettres.[11] Markedly he still remains the most regular artist as confirmed by Nielsen Travel ormation technol Research findings.[12] He has also minuscule Sri Lanka in many forums with the UNESCO ManilaSymposium. The University attack Kelaniya conferred on him the Class of Doctor of Philosophy (Fine Arts) Honoris Causa in and the Practice of Ruhuna and University of Peradeniya conferred on him the Degree observe Doctor of Letters, Honoris Causa pile and [2][3]

In , Amaradeva composed integrity music for the Maldivian National Chorus (Gaumii salaam) at the request misplace Maldivian Government.

Amaradeva died at loftiness age of 88 on 3 Nov due to heart failure. A remark funeral was held by the governance, followed by a week of racial mourning.

Personal life

Amaradeva was born honesty youngest of seven children to marvellous carpenter, Wannakuwatta Waduge Don Ginoris Perera, and Balapuwaduge Maggie Weslina Mendis soft Janapriya Mawatha in Koralawella, Moratuwa.[3] Perera was a Buddhist while Mendis was a Methodist bringing both Christian lecturer Buddhist values and music traditions disrupt the family.

Amardeva was introduced correspond with music at a young age moisten his father who crafted and fix violins at Moratumulla Wadu Kaarmika Vidyalaya (Carpentry School). Amaradeva would often harvest the violin while his mother sing hymns. Another family influence was Amaradeva's elder brother who taught Indian influential music to him. Amaradeva was tingle with his own instrument on wreath seventh birthday which was a Asian made tin violin by his father.[1]

Amaradeva obtained his early education under Place of safety. Malalankara Nayaka Tero of the Koralawella temple. With the development of crown musical talent, Amaradeva was asked be acquainted with recite poems at the temple; elegance was subsequently picked to lead greatness village choir. He was first entered into Sri Saddharmodaya Buddhist mixed Academy in Koralawella. The principal of stray school, Mr. K. J. Fernando was an active member of Hela Hawula and had a close connection accost Kumaratunga Munidasa. He knew about Amaradeva's talent and introduced him to Kumaratunga. Amaradeva was lucky to be rewarding by Kumaratunga for his singing ability. Since he had a chance theorist accompany all these scholars during coronet childhood, he had an interest deduct national identity and language. When perform was studying in grade five critical remark Koralawella School, a music teacher styled Mr. W. J. Fernando was transferred to his school from Kalutara. Ergo, W.J. Fernando was the first primary music teacher of Amaradeva. He genuine Amaradeva's talent and directed him smokescreen singing and playing. Under his leadership, Amaradeva won all the school telling competitions. Even the teacher let him conduct the classroom when he was not there.[13]

While attending the school, significant won a poetry contest held dig the Moratuwa Vidyalaya. Amaradeva also loaded the school choir to a involve showing at a contest held soak the Colombo Arts Society. His verse rhyme or reason l win prompted school teachers to train him a showcase to recite metrics on Radio Ceylon. In Amaradeva won a gold medal at a melody and violin contest held by Jana Kala Mandalaya[8] Amaradeva's fame that was limited only to the Koralawella, afoot spreading over other areas. Because rivalry his increasing popularity, several schools offered him scholarships.

Amaradeva entered Sri Sumangala College, Panadura after completing his first education with a scholarship for Simply. At the school, he formed cool friendship with the music teacher charge principal Danister Thomas Fernando, who was the elder brother of Amaradeva's chief music teacher W. J. Fernando. Run. T. Fernando who was living amusement Kalutara helped Amaradeva get into Kalutara Vidyalaya and subsequently to Siddharta Vidyalaya Balapitiya.[1]

He was married to Wimala Gunaratne in She was a past devotee of Musaeus College, Colombo. She was a teacher, who completed Twenty period of teaching career. Meanwhile, Wimala married with dance troupe conducted by Panibharatha and excelled her acting abilities dubious Tower Hall.[14] The couple has leash children: Ranjana, Subhani, and Priyanvada. Wimala Amaradeva died on 8 March tackle the age of [15]

Career

Young Amaradewa tumble Sunil Santha, a prominent artist horizontal the time at one of Sunil Santha's concerts. Since he showed commitment Sunil Santha invited Amaradewa to check at Chitrasena studios. There he non-natural in front of Sunil Santha, Chitrasena and A. J. Ranasinghe and stricken them. This meeting and related actions are described in detail by Straighten up. J. Ranasinghe,[16] Dr. Nandadasa Kodagoda[17] challenging Sunil Santha.[18] After the audition Sunil Santha brought Amaradewa to stay velvety Chitrasena Studios, his roommate was Natty. J. Ranasinghe.

By chance filming leave undone the film Ashokamala commenced nearby. Gerard J. Pieris of Moratuwa introduced Amaradeva to Mohamed Ghouse Master who was handling the music for the membrane and Ghouse recognising Amaradeva's skill enlisted him as the top violinist deck his orchestra.[3] Amaradeva left his studies and accompanied Ghouse to India industrial action work on the film. He would play a triple role of revealing, dancing and acting on the album with the song "Ayi Yameku Spondulix Ale.". At Lucknow, Bhatkande Amaradeva came under the tutelage of the foremost violinist Vishnu Govind Jog who alleged the young Sri Lankan as neat as a pin prized pupil and protégé. Amaradeva slow after five years with two Visharads as both a violinist and chorusboy.

He found steady work as exclude artist on Radio Ceylon, where rule unique vision and talent could replica exhibited to an audience wider go one better than he had ever before known – earning him a position at rank Bhatkhande Music Institute in Lucknow, Bharat. In , Amaradeva won the Hobo India violin competition. After extensive ritual, Albert returned to Sri Lanka introduction Pandit Wannakuwatta waduge Don Amaradeva. Primacy name Amaradeva which translates as Eternal god was given to him emergency Prof. Ediriweera Sarachchandra (Sri Lanka's prominent playwright and a close associate).

During this time, Sri Lanka (then Ceylon) had only begun emerging as invent independent nation, and the question make a fuss over what Sri Lankan music was, was slowly being addressed with equal intensity by intellectuals, artists and the public public. In response to the characteristics of these times, Amaradeva began concatenation indigenous folk music with the Northernmost Indian ragas he had studied regulate Lucknow, thereby giving expression to straight more sophisticated cadence.

His other innovations include his experimentation with Western harmonies and counter-harmonies, as well as rule South Indian and Tamil musical forms. In the song 'Ran Dahadiya Bindu Bindu', Amaradeva incorporated the Baila harmony of his hometown. His opus, quieten, remains the work he did constant Sri Lanka's celebrated lyricist Mahagama Sekera, in exploring the contours of to be regarded with suspicion classical Sinhala poetry with his exceptional musical intonation. In time, Amaradeva's sonata came to reflect an entire metaphysical philosophy, reflective of the spirit of uncut nation.

He has composed music make ballet (Karadiya, Nala Damayanthi, etc.), album (Ranmuthu Duwa, Gam Peraliya, Ran Salu, Delovak Athara, Gatavarayo, Rena Girav, Thun Man Handiya, Puran Appu, etc.), theatrical piece (Wessantara, etc.), radio and television. Noteworthy is the creator of the mando-harp, a musical instrument combining the mandolin and the harp.[1]

Amaradeva is credited whereas having introduced artists such as Nanda Malini and Edward Jayakody to representation wider audience.[8][12] Many artists such whereas Sunil Edirisinghe, Victor Ratnayake and Neela Wickramasinghe have credited him as top-hole major influence on their work.[19] Dr. Lester James Peries has described top voice as the greatest musical instrument.[20] Amaradeva has also been described orang-utan the defining musician of Sinhala edification for his role in the commencement of a national tradition.[3][21]

Amaradeva was united to Wimala, together they had ventilate son (Ranjana Amaradeva), and two offspring (Subhani Amaradeva, herself a talented soloist, and Priyanvada Amaradeva).[22] He was topping patron of numerous charities.[23][24] W. Rotate. Amaradeva was the second Chancellor brake the University of the Visual humbling Performing Arts and Second Chancellor pressure the Wayamba University of Sri Lanka (09/ – 09/).

In Amaradeva forceful a duet with popular young maven, Umaria Sinhawansa prior to his dying. That particular song Hanthana Sihine has been viewed more than 15 brand-new times on YouTube.[25]

Death

Amaradeva was admitted tinge Sri Jayawaradanapura Teaching Hospital due communication a sudden illness. He died equal the age of 88 on 3 November [26] while receiving treatment scornfulness the Intensive Care Unit. The apparatus of death was a heart failure.[27] The government subsequently announced that unornamented state funeral would be held state a week of national mourning. Surmount remains were given state honours put off the Independence Memorial Hall for twosome days, the first time in position country's history where remains were engaged at the Independence Memorial Hall.
